Laser hair removal has gained immense recognition as a long-term answer for undesirable hair. With its growing demand, many potential clients typically surprise, "Does laser hair removal hurt? What to expect throughout treatment?" Understanding the pain degree and what happens throughout a session might help ease anxiousness and encourage more people to consider this efficient procedure.


Generally, the feeling skilled throughout laser hair removal is usually described as a slight tingling or snapping feeling on the skin. Some folks liken it to the feeling of a rubber band snapping towards their skin. While discomfort varies from individual to individual, many report that it is manageable and considerably lower than anticipated.

The ache notion may be influenced by numerous elements, together with the area being treated, particular person ache tolerance, and the skill of the technician. Smaller areas such as the higher lip may be less painful in comparison with bigger areas just like the legs or back. Most suppliers take measures to minimize discomfort through the session.


Before the remedy, a patch take a look at is typically performed. This check helps set up the suitable laser settings for particular person skin types and hair colors. During this check, shoppers can gauge their sensitivity to the laser, providing a preview of what to anticipate in future sessions.

For those concerned about pain, there are several methods available to reduce back discomfort. Cooling gels, numbing creams, and even specialized cooling units can be employed during the therapy. These preemptive measures assist to alleviate unease and guarantee a smoother expertise.

During the precise process, the technician will modify the laser parameters primarily based on the therapy space and the individual’s pain response. You might notice a feeling of heat and a slight sting with each pulse of the laser. However, most shoppers categorical that the discomfort is brief and subsides quickly after each pulse.


After treatment, some would possibly expertise minor redness or swelling within the handled areas - Laser hair removal risks 2024. This side effect is regular and sometimes fades inside a couple of hours. Applying soothing aloe vera or other calming lotions can enhance comfort and promote healing

Typically, several sessions are required for optimum outcomes, spaced a couple of weeks apart. This timeline allows hair to enter its growth section, the place the laser remedy could be most effective. Most purchasers observe that the discomfort decreases with each session, because the physique acclimates to the process.


Proper aftercare is also essential for minimizing discomfort and making certain effective results. Avoiding direct daylight and sporting sunscreen on treated areas can help stop irritation and skin problems. Following the technician’s aftercare advice can make a major distinction in recovery time.

What precautions ought to I take before the treatment?


Avoid solar exposure, tanning beds, and sure skincare merchandise with energetic ingredients like retinoids for no less than two weeks before your session to reduce back the chance of side effects.

Can I shave earlier than going for laser hair removal?


Yes, shaving the treatment space 24 to forty eight hours prior is really helpful, as it allows the laser to focus on the hair follicle more successfully with out extreme floor hair.
